I'm trying to get info for all areas. including Miami.

As for tint shops, it is NOT the same as installing tint. Tint is very easy to apply. you spray the window, cut the tint to the shape, and squeegee it onto the glass. Vinyl is much more difficult to work with and maneuver if you don't know what you are doing. If i can't find an installer, contact a Graphics shop that does vinyl work and ask them their fee for the install. if you ask a tint shop, make sure you ask them if they are experienced in installing vinyl. If they are, ask them what kind of experience they have and make a judgment call based on what they tell you. But if they have never worked with vinyl before, move on unless you want to be their guinea pig.
